Transaction 2feebd4f6bcb18126dfb4fa8080d80c890331f14b0ef5db006c227e4700db4e2

2 Input
1 Outputs
  • 2feebd4f6bcb18126dfb4fa8080d80c890331f14b0ef5db006c227e4700db4e2:0
  • value  27728
    address  3KBfJC1qLsvG6NBec7pSXXXNRHrovLUJ81